AGBL4

  • Official Full Name

    ATP/GTP binding protein-like 4

  • Synonyms

    AGBL4; ATP/GTP binding protein-like 4; cytosolic carboxypeptidase 6; FLJ14442; ATP/GTP-binding protein-like 4; CCP6;

AGBL4 has several biochemical functions, for example, carboxypeptidase activity, hydrolase activity, metal ion binding. Some of the functions are cooperated with other proteins, some of the functions could acted by AGBL4 itself.
